A Patient Liaison Officer supports patients by providing information, addressing concerns, connecting them with services, and ensuring smooth communication in healthcare.

In Australia, a full time Patient Liaison Officer generally earns $1,250 per week ($$65,000 annual salary) before tax. This is a median figure for full-time employees and should be considered a guide only. As you gain more experience you can expect a potentially higher salary than people who are new to the industry.

This industry has seen an increase in employment numbers over the last five years. There are currently 12,400 people working in this field in Australia and many of them specialise as a Patient Liaison Officer. Patient Liaison Officers may find work across all regions of Australia.

Source: Australian Government Labour Market Insights

If you’re interested in a career as a Patient Liaison Officer, consider enrolling in a Certificate III in Health Administration. This course looks at topics such as understanding medical terminology and following infection control procedures. You could also consider a Certificate IV in Health Administration.
